Goals (0 to 12 month)
- Build a cost-optimized, reliable procurement engine for electronics/ EMS components
- Achieve 5 to 10% cost savings through negotiation, alternate sourcing, and value engineering [to match 26FY27 budget]
- Ensure material availability aligned with production plans
- Develop a robust & diversified vendor base (domestic & import)
- Establish scalable procurement processes for growth to 10b ₹
Milestones
- 0 to 30 days: Audit current vendors, pricing, contracts, and sourcing gaps
- 30 to 60 days: Renegotiate key items, identify alternate vendors for cost and risk reduction
- 60 to 90 days: Implement RFQ process, vendor evaluation matrix, and basic SOPs
- 90 to 180 days: Stabilize supply, reduce emergency buys & improve planning coordination
- 6 to12 months: Build strategic sourcing pipeline & long term vendor partnerships
Measurement of success (KPIs)
- Cost savings achieved [% reduction vs previous FY & 26/ 27 FY budget]
- On time material availability/ line stoppage incidents
- Purchase price variance (PPV)
- Vendor performance (cost, quality & delivery)
- Inventory turns/ reduction in excess & dead stock [to match 26FY27 budget]
- % of planned vs emergency procurement
